Navigating the Twisting Path: Core Mechanics

The fundamental gameplay loop revolves around precise movement and resource management. Players control the rabbit's trajectory, typically through simple directional inputs, steering it along the often narrow and undulating road. The primary objective is to reach the end of each stage, but the journey is made significantly more engaging by the presence of collectable carrots. These carrots serve as a scoring mechanism, allowing players to track their progress and compete for high scores. However, blindly chasing every carrot can be perilous, as it may lead the rabbit directly into harm’s way. Prioritization and risk assessment become crucial aspects of gameplay.

Obstacle Variety and Impact

The challenges along the route are diverse and designed to test a player’s reaction time and strategic thinking. From strategically placed potholes and tumbling logs to mischievous foxes attempting to hinder progress, the rabbit must overcome numerous hurdles. Each obstacle has its own unique behavior and timing, requiring players to adapt their approach constantly. Some obstacles are predictable, allowing for planned avoidance, while others appear suddenly, demanding immediate reflexes. The increasing difficulty of these obstacles as the game progresses ensures a continuing sense of challenge and prevents the gameplay from becoming monotonous.

Obstacle Type Description Avoidance Strategy
Potholes Dips in the road that slow down the rabbit. Careful steering; slight adjustments in direction.
Tumbling Logs Logs rolling across the path at varying speeds. Precise timing to move past or under the logs.
Foxes Enemies that attempt to block the rabbit's path. Quickly change direction to avoid collision.
Moving Platforms Platforms that shift position, requiring timed jumps. Observe the pattern and jump at the optimal moment.

Understanding the intricacies of each obstacle and mastering the corresponding avoidance techniques is key to maximizing score and achieving consistent success. The game cleverly balances difficulty with fairness, ensuring that challenges are surmountable with skill and practice but never feel arbitrarily frustrating.

Power-Ups and Special Carrots

To enhance the carrot-collecting experience, many iterations of these games introduce power-ups and special carrots with unique properties. These can include temporary speed boosts, invincibility shields, or even carrot multipliers that significantly increase the value of each collected carrot. Discovering and utilizing these power-ups effectively can dramatically improve a player’s score and provide a much-needed advantage when facing particularly challenging sections of the road. Learning the location and timing of power-up appearances is an advanced skill that separates casual players from dedicated high-scorers.

  • Speed Boosts: Allow for faster movement, enabling quicker completion of levels.
  • Invincibility Shields: Protect the rabbit from obstacles for a limited time.
  • Carrot Multipliers: Increase the points awarded for each carrot collected.
  • Magnet Carrots: Attract nearby carrots towards the rabbit automatically.

The carefully implemented power-up system adds an element of excitement and unpredictability, encouraging players to explore the environment and take calculated risks in pursuit of greater rewards. This dynamic interplay between risk, reward, and strategic power-up usage contributes significantly to the game’s replayability and overall enjoyment.
